This braised chicken dish starts on the stove, then finishes in the oven, so you'll want to use a heavy oven proof skillet or dutch oven with a fitted lid. First step is browning the chicken, then you'll want to saute your aromatics and vegetables. Then the whole dish goes in the oven until the chicken is.
